Output 635658998dbd51aa10d16beb935ec26a087cbe99681554ff9316a9fcca932e5c:0

value
642620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e60e4bb2caa63500e828dae8d7fa1a2143605416 OP_EQUALVERIFY OP_CHECKSIG
address
1MyRYQQ93offCtcPZpM7WMCzt5U4pbHUgq
transaction
635658998dbd51aa10d16beb935ec26a087cbe99681554ff9316a9fcca932e5c
spent
true